Skiing in Vent: uncrowded enjoyment

Short distances, no queues, a relaxed skiing experience. In the family-friendly Vent ski area right on our doorstep, you’ll find exactly that: 2 chairlifts, 2 T-bar lifts, and 15km of slopes in a high-Alpine location with reliable snow right through to April. Sunny slopes and peaceful runs delight skiers of all abilities, and parents can watch from the comfort of the sun terrace as their children make quick progress during their ski lessons.

Sölden

With 147km of slopes, 31 ski lifts and 2 glaciers, Sölden is one of the most famous ski areas in the Alps, just around 30 minutes’ drive from the Weisskugel. At elevations ranging from 1,350 to 3,340m, you’ll find reliable snow here from autumn well into spring, plus 33 ski huts for refreshments and highlights such as the James Bond 007 Elements experience.

Gurgl

Situated at the end of the Gurgler Tal valley, Gurgl offers you a first-class skiing experience. Across 112km of slopes at elevations ranging from 1,800 to 3,030m, 25 modern lifts ensure short journeys, while 13 mountain huts and 12 restaurants treat you to Alpine cuisine and panoramic views. Skiing bliss from November to April, just 25 minutes’ drive from Gasthof Weisskugel.

Snowshoeing and winter walking around Vent

Away from the ski slopes, our mountaineering village offers you a world of freedom and tranquillity. On well-marked winter and snowshoe trails, you can experience the Ötztal Alps at their wildest and most unspoilt. Host Roman’s favourite walk: the winter hiking trail to the “Rofenhöfe”, the famous mountain farms at 2,044m above sea level, with magnificent views of Mt Ramolkogel and the wintery mountaineering village. The guided tours offered as part of the visitor card programme and the nature park hiking programme also provide the ideal opportunity to explore our mountain peaks in the company of experienced guides.

Leisurely ski tours in the Ötztal Alps

Since the dawn of mountaineering, Vent has been considered one of the most important ski touring areas in the Ötztal Alps. Long-established mountain huts such as the Martin Busch hut, the Similaun hut, the Hochjoch-Hospiz hut, and the Vernagt hut serve as base camps for ski tours to numerous 3,000-metre peaks, from Mt Fineilspitze and Mt Fluchtkogel to Mt Wildspitze, Tyrol’s highest peak. Experienced ski-touring fans can also look forward to the legendary Vent ski circuit: 5 days, 5 Ötztal classics, one unforgettable experience.

Cross-country skiing in Vent and through the Ötztal valley

Right next to the hiking trail leading to the Rofenhöfe mountain farms lies the Barte’bne cross-country ski trail, a medium-difficulty high-altitude trail at 1,950m above sea level, groomed for both skating and classic style. There’s also a practice trail in the village. The benefit for you: you can use both cross-country ski trails free of charge.

If you want to explore further afield, you’ll find a 149km network of cross-country ski trails throughout the Ötztal valley, which is free for everyone to use. The largest cross-country ski centres are in Niederthai and Längenfeld, with further trails available in Ochsengarten, Sölden, and Gurgl.

Tobogganing on the Stableinbahn lift

Take the chairlift up to the Stableinalm hut, where you can sip a hot cup of tea or hot chocolate in the panoramic restaurant with its sun terrace and views over the Rofental valley. You can then whizz back down to Vent along the superbly groomed, 5km-long Stablein natural toboggan run.

Ice skating in our mountaineering village

Behind Hotel Vent is the ice rink, which is free to use and, weather permitting, operates from late December to mid-March. You can rent ice skates just next door at the Sportalm or at the Venter Kaufhäusl, and you can enjoy a game of curling on request.
